		<description>Unfortunately, bullying is a systemic problem caused by the organization. Bullies are people that are allowed to act that way because the organization gives them implicit permission. Standing up to a bully, or reporting them, then becomes futile. Avoiding someone can be detrimental to your own work product, so be careful with this... the bully can use it against you later.</description>
